Where is La Clavelina?
Where is La Clavelina located?
La Clavelina, Dahabon, The Dominican Republic (approx. 19.55°, -71.61667°)
Where is La Clavelina on the map?
La Clavelina - Esperon
La Clavelina - El Candelon
La Clavelina - Agva Santa
{"latitude":19.55,"longitude":-71.61667,"title":"La Clavelina"}